WLAN is a kind of radio that can transmit no more than100meters. The emergence of WLAN is to complement and extend the Ethernet, making it more convenient for the transmission of data. Hence, WLAN is combined of wireless communication technology and computer networks.In order to communicate with any person at any time and any place, we add more and more new technology into WLAN, such as MIMO, OFDM, Beamforming and so on, which push up the performance of WLAN into a new level.IEEE802.11is the mainstream standard of WLAN. Starting with IEEE802.11a and11b, the performance of802.11has undergone enormous changes. The number of users for WLAN is increasing in an explosive way. With the further development of business for WLAN, it requires higher rates and better quality for transmission. Besides, the spectrum resource is becoming more and more nervous, which has always been the biggest problem for WLAN. How to accomplish a more efficient and higher quality transmission with less resource of radio has increasingly become the focus of development for WLAN.In this thesis, we mainly focus on the high density protocol IEEE802.11ah and the very-high throughput protocol IEEE802.11ac. First, we add Pre-coding on the basis of original program to improve the performance. And then we use component interleaver and rotate modulation in the simulation to get higher performance compared with the Bit Interleaved Code and Modulation system. At last, we propose a new scheme called Joint Coding and Modulation Diversity with Pre-coding, which can get high performance gain compared with the original protocol. Besides, we set up a platform to simulate the PHY with MAC together, comparing the different curve of throughtput in different parameters such as the power, number of users and the scheme of access, which is practical and meaningful for the study of the latest protocol of WLAN.
